This logic should work in Qlik Sense as well as long as the surrounding data model and variables are identical.
Be sure that the date format is defined as the same.
Better is to not compare directly with dates formated as strings but as data numbers:
Count( {< DateSubmitted={'>=$(=Num(vStartDate))<=$(=Num(vEndDate))'}>} SurveyTaskId )
